Rev. Harry Herbert Oration event: Radical collaboration for radical impact
It was an evening to celebrate the legacy of social change campaigner Rev. Harry Herbert, and to champion the social reforms needed to disrupt entrenched disadvantage in Australia.
Featuring leading UK writer, policy adviser and social innovator, Charles Leadbeater, the Rev. Harry Herbert Oration explored how radical collaboration can bring radical impact.
The event also featured Federal Liberal MP Julian Leeser, who became the inaugural winner of the Uniting Award for Political Courage.
Uniting established the Uniting Award for Political Courage to recognise the political figures who share our values of being compassionate, respectful, imaginative and bold - and who lead with conscience as ...

The Uniting Medically Supervised Injecting Centre (Uniting MSIC) is a compassionate and practical health service that seeks to connect with people who inject drugs and welcome them in a non-judgemental way. My Life at War is a Uniting podcast series featuring the previously untold stories, insights, and reflections of everyday Australians who served in the Second World War. Listen to first hand experiences from some of the last-surviving WWII veterans, most of whom are currently living in Uniting residential aged care. NSW is the only state that doesn’t extend comprehensive support to care leavers beyond the age of 18. Every young person transitioning to adulthood successfully needs ongoing support and assistance. Premier Perrottet needs to commit to extending care for ALL young people living in care in NSW.
